Generally, this is too random to figure out. The deep tropics seem like they could spin out at least one more storm, while transitioners might produce 2 (a la Otto, Vince, or Peter). So 3 isn't completely unlikely especially if Beta forms soon. On the other hand, it seems so ridiculous to be talking about 25 NS or something like that.
